Everton Draw Chelsea In Carling Cup

Everton will host Chelsea at Goodison Park in the Carling Cup fourth round.

Everton have a respectable recent record against Chelsea, unbeaten in the last five encounters, winning 2 and drawing 3, scoring 6 and conceding 4 in the process.

From the five, the most recent encounter between the sides in was at Goodison Park in May, when a magical display from 10 man Everton overcome Londoners Chelsea 1-0 on the final day of the season thanks to a wonder strike from Jermaine Beckford. With 15 minutes to go, Beckford picked the ball up on the edge of his own area and began running at Chelsea players. He beat one, ghosted between two, beat another two, got a bit of luck with a ricochet off a defenders leg on the halfway line, but ran on to the ball, bore down on Cech one on one, and calmly clipped the ball into the back of the net, sending Goodison Park wild.
